Driver identified in fiery fatal crash in Springfield Twp.

State police tentatively identified the driver in a fatal Springfield Township crash that occurred at about 1:45 a.m. Sunday on Springfield Pike.

Andrew J. McLaughlin, 27, of Connellsville was named as the driver by state police. The identity will be verified by an autopsy.

According to state police, McLaughlin lost control of his vehicle for unknown reasons. The 2011 GMC Sierra left the roadway, hitting a traffic sign, utility pole and a tree where it became engulfed in flames near 2488 Springfield Pike. Police said the man was unable to remove himself from the vehicle.

He was wearing a seatbelt at the time of the crash, police said.
